The most successful child-friendly trash cans typically feature step-on mechanisms. These are perfect for young children who might struggle with lifting lids or pressing pedals that require too much force. The step-on design allows them to simply use their body weight to open the bin, making disposal effortless.
Beyond functionality, consider these elements:
- Bright colors and fun patterns that appeal to children
- Educational elements like recycling symbols or animal shapes
- Appropriate height (around 20-25 inches tall works well for ages 3-8)
- Durable, lightweight materials that won't tip over easily
Many modern options also incorporate separate compartments for recycling, turning waste disposal into an early lesson in environmental responsibility. Look for bins with smooth, rounded edges for added safety and easy-to-clean surfaces that can handle the occasional sticky mess.
